PROBLEM TO BE SOLVED: To effectively buffer and absorb vertical and transverse vibration impact forces applying to a floor plate, by respectively interposing elastic buffer bodies between a lower surface of a sleeper and a reverse beam and between a side surface of the sleeper and a guide piece, and forming a clearance between an end edge of the sleeper and a vertical skeleton portion. SOLUTION: A sleeper 1 is constructed by integrally connecting cross- sectional-channel-like upper and lower ends 1B to the upper and lower parts of a vertical portion 1A, and the lower end 1B engages with a recessed part 7C of an elastic buffer body 7. The lower end 1B of this sleeper 1 is floating- supported on a reverse beam Rb of a skeleton through a basis 4 and the elastic buffer body 7, and the elastic buffer body 7 is fixedly supported by a receiving fitting 5 in an assembling process of the sleeper 1 and does not loosely move in relation to the reverse beam Rb. Because an end edge of the sleeper 1 includes a clearance 13 in relation to a wall surface of the skeleton, the sleeper 1 does not directly contact with the skeleton.
